How do you reset ring camera for new owner?

Resetting your Ring camera for a new owner is an easy process. First, you will need to remove the camera from your Ring account using either the Ring app or the web dashboard. Here are the steps to remove your camera from your Ring account:

1. Launch either the Ring app or access your Ring account at the web dashboard

2. Select the camera you wish to remove by clicking on ‘Devices’

3. Select the three-dot button in the upper right

4. Select ‘Device settings’

5. Select ‘Remove’

6. Confirm the removal (the camera can’t be reconnected to your account after it is removed)

You will then be prompted to factory reset the camera. Completing a factory reset will erase any previous settings, including Wi-Fi and motion zones and restore the camera to its original state. Here are the steps to factory reset your camera:

1. Make sure the camera is connected to power and you can watch the live video

2. Remove the battery for 30 seconds, then reinsert it

3. Tap the button beside the camera lens at least six times

4. You will see green lights blink on and off, then stay off (for some models, you must also hold down the smart button during the reset process)

Once the factory reset is complete, you can now connect your camera to the new owner’s network and Ring account, and they can complete the setup process.

Can you restart a ring camera?

Yes, you can restart a ring camera. If your Ring device is malfunctioning, you may need to restart it. To do this, simply unplug the device from the power source and wait for 10 seconds before plugging it back in.

If you’re still having trouble with your Ring device, you may need to perform a full reset. To perform a full reset, hold down the orange reset button on the back of the device for a minimum of 20 seconds.

You will then need to connect the Ring device to power and the Ring app to set it up again.

How do you pair a Ring stick up camera?

Pairing a Ring Stick Up Camera is a simple process that typically involves plugging the camera into a power source, download the Ring App, connecting to your home’s Wi-Fi network, and registering the camera.

1. First, plug the Ring Stick Up Camera into a power source.

2. Next, download the Ring App to your smartphone or tablet. The App can be found in both the Apple App Store or Google Play Store.

3. Once the Ring App is downloaded and open, you will be prompted to create an account.

4. Log in to your newly created account and click the “+” icon to add a Ring device.

5. You will then be guided in connecting your camera to your home’s Wi-Fi network. Choose the network that your device will be connected to, ensuring that it’s the same network your smartphone or tablet is currently connected to.

6. After connecting to Wi-Fi, open the Ring App and you’ll be prompted to register the camera. After naming the device, you will be able to view a live stream of the camera.

The entire process of pairing a Ring Stick Up Camera typically takes between 15-30 minutes to complete.

Why did my Ring stick up cam stop working?

There could be a few different reasons why your Ring Stick Up Cam has stopped working. First, you should check to make sure that the device has power. If the device is plugged into an outlet, make sure that the outlet is working and that the cord is not loose.

Additionally, it is possible that the Stick Up Cam is not receiving power if it is connected to a different power source such as a battery pack.

If the device has power but is still not working, it could be due to a network issue. Check to make sure your Stick Up Cam is connected to your home WiFi network. Verify that the network settings on your device are correct and that the status shows as connected.

It is also possible that the device is having problems connecting to the Ring service. Verify that the Ring app is up-to-date and that the Ring servers are online.

If the Ring Stick Up Cam still doesn’t seem to be working after these steps, it could be due to a hardware failure. If the device is out of warranty, you may need to reach out to Ring customer support to determine whether the issue can be fixed.

It could also be necessary to purchase a replacement device.

Why is my Ring camera not connecting to my Wi-Fi?

There could be many reasons why your Ring camera is not connecting to your Wi-Fi.

1. Your internet connection may not be strong enough. Check that your router has a strong and stable connection. If necessary, move your router closer to your Ring camera or purchase a Wi-Fi extender to extend the range.

2. Your router channel may be overcrowded. Check to see if other networks in your area are also using an overlapping channel and switch your channel settings.

3. You may have an outdated router. Older routers may not have the capability to support the reliable connection necessary for Ring cameras, so you may need to upgrade your router to one that is compatible.

4. Your Wi-Fi settings may need to be adjusted. If your router is getting interference from another device, such as a microwave oven, try disabling “smart connect” or “smart mode” settings in your router settings menu.

5. Your Ring camera may be out of range. Double check that your Ring camera is within range of your router.

If none of these solutions help, contact the Ring customer service team for further troubleshooting.
